About This Tutorial

Jenny demonstrates how to make Spring Rain, a sort of faux churn dash quilting pattern. This "faux churn dash" design requires. 10 inch squares of precut fabric / layer cakes. (We used Charlotte by Deborah Edwards for Northcott.) Learn the quick and easy way to make half square triangles, sash quilt blocks, sew with strip sets, and add cornerstones to your sashing.
